knowing Electrostatic Precipitators

An electrostatic precipitator, generally referred to as an ESP, is surely an air filtration gadget that eliminates great particles, like dust and smoke, from a flowing fuel utilizing the pressure of the induced electrostatic demand. This technology is often a staple in industrial pollution solutions and is especially productive in capturing airborne particles from textile generation processes. The design and function of the ESP help it become an excellent choice for minimizing emissions in industries in which air excellent is a priority, including textile production. In textile manufacturing, ESPs serve as a crucial part in controlling emissions. Amongst the myriad pollutants unveiled in the course of textile production, Kleanland's ESP effectively capture organic and natural oils, dyes, and fiber particles, which are prevalent by-goods of the procedure. By purifying the air, ESPs contribute to some cleaner generation natural environment and help textile producers adhere to stringent environmental laws.
